Health Benefits Of Fish

    View: 
After you read this short article, I hope you will take steps towards eating less red meat. As Omega 3 essential oils have been shown in scientific studies to be an excellent addition to a healthy diet, the popularity of sword fish has grown. It is an excellent source of this nutrient. Experts agree that if you eat at least three servings of this fatty fish each week in addition to lots of fruits and vegetables, you can expect to receive the following list of long term health benefits.



Health Benefit of Sword Fish #1 Lower risk of rheumatoid arthritis

Rheumatoid arthritis can be very painful and plague a person who suffers from it their entire life. It causes the joints in the hands to seize up and swell, so that they are virtually unusable. The same things can happen to a person's knees, making walking, running and climbing stairs next to impossible.

Health Benefit of Sword Fish #2 Lower risk of heart attack

The occurrence of heart disease in America has grown so rapidly that it has quickly outpaced cancer as the plague of the 21st Century. Men and woman alike both have a high chance of suffering from a heart attack today. It is important that people take healthy steps towards lowering this risk. The solution can be as simple as eating three serving of sword fish each week.

Health Benefit of Sword Fish #3 Lower risk of IBS

Irritable bowel syndrome is a growing problem in society today. At one time, it was generally the older crowd that developed it, but it is now being commonly seen in young people today. The reason for this is the fact that Americans eat too much red meat. In consequence, the body has a hard time digesting and passing out of the body. It leads to constipation, which then leads to straining while using the bathroom which is harmful to the bowels, and can result in IBS after a time. But simply by replacing red meat in your diet with sword fish, the risk of developing IBS can be lowered greatly.

Health Benefit of Sword Fish #4 Lower risk psoriasis

Psoriasis can develop in anyone regardless of age. It is a skin disease that is described as being flaky and itchy, as well as unsightly. The nutrients in sword fish help lower the risk of this disease developing. Or if in case you already have, it can help lower the occurrence of an outbreak of the disease, and in turn, lower your chances of having to go into public and worry about unsightly patches of skin being noticed by people.

Sword fish is easy to prepare. You can buy it already sliced at the grocery store, so that all you have to do is marinade it and cook it on a grill for just a few minutes, and it's ready to eat. It's a simple, quick and healthy meal. It also goes great with salad, so don't forget about a healthy side dish. The next time you're at the grocery store, consider buying less red meat and adding swordfish in its place. Your body will thank you for it in the long run.
Health Benefits Of Fish
The Truth about Fish OilEssential fatty acids must always be part of our daily diet – without them, we take one step closer to our deaths. Essential fatty acids are divided into two families: omega-6 EFAs and omega-3 EFAS.Although there are only very slight differences to distinguish the two groups of essential fatty acids from each other, studies have revealed that too much intake of omega-6 EFAs can lead to inflammation, blood clotting and tumor growth. The good news, however, is that the opposite is true for omega-3 EFAs. Omega-6 EFAs can be found in vegetable oils while omega-3 EFAs can be found in fish oils among other foods.Omega-6 vs. Omega-3Physicians and scientists are of the same opinion that the cause behind increasing cases of heart disease, hypertension or high blood pressure, obesity, diabetes, premature aging and certain kinds of cancer is none other than an imbalanced intake of omega-3 and omega-6 EFAs.As mentioned earlier on, omega-6 EFAs can be found in vegetable oils. This includes but is not limited to corn oil and soy oil, both of which contains high amounts of linoleic acid. Omega-3 EFAs on the other hand can be found also in marine plankton and walnut and flaxseed oils. It should be significant to take note that fatty fish and fish oils contain eicosapentaenoic acid (EPA) and docosahexaenoic acid (DHA), fatty acids that have been observed to provide many benefits to the human body. In the early 1970’s, a study on Greenland Eskimos have revealed that one of the major reasons why they rarely suffer from heart diseases is because of their high-fat diet (mainly composed of fish).The two essential fatty acids, EPA and DHA, are also helpful in preventing atherosclerosis, heart attacks, depression and various forms of cancer. Fish oil supplemented food have also proven to be useful in treating illnesses like rheumatoid arthritis, diabetes, Raynaud’s disease and ulcerative colitis.Other Benefits of Fish OilThere are a lot more illnesses and situations in which intake of fish oil has proven to be significantly beneficial.Making the Heart HealthierThe heart is inarguably one of the most important parts of our body and having an unhealthy heart means having to suffer a rather limited lifespan. Naturally, it’s in our best interests to keep our hearts happy and healthy and one way of doing that is eating food that contains fish oil.In Athens, Greece, for instance, a study was made to show if there was a direct relationship between high fish diet and inflammation of blood vessels. The results revealed that those who ate more fish than the others had a lower level of C-reactive protein and interleukin-6, factors that are commonly used to measure likelihood of blood vessel inflammation. These benefits remained even when the various risks associated with high fish diet were taken into account.Fish to Become ThinIn Perth, Australia, a study had revealed that fish consumption can be used against hypertension and obesity. Researchers of the UWA (University of Western Australia) have discovered that a weight-loss diet which includes a regular amount of fish consumption can be quite effective in reducing blood pressure and improving glucose tolerance.Fish Oil to Combat AsthmaPeople suffering from respiratory problems like asthma tend to be perceived as unfit and unhealthy. They should now be pleased to learn that certain studies have revealed the benefits of fish oil for asthma-burdened-individuals. Statistics show that approximately 20 to 25% of children today suffer one form of asthma or another at a certain point in their lives. And certain evidence reveals a regular diet of food with high linoleic acid content as the reason behind it.Researchers of UW (University of Wyoming) conducted a study by subjecting a number of children to a high-fish diet while others continued with their regular diet. Results revealed that the participants who ate more fish were less prone to asthma attacks and were able to breathe more easily as well.Consult Your Nutritionist NowNothing is good when consumed or used excessively but complete avoidance of a particular food type is equally harmful as well. Ask your nutritionist for the right amount of fish intake for your age and health status.
